The crisis is bogged down at the independent commission on incest and sexual violence against minors. This Thursday evening, it was the turn of Sébastien Boueilh, the president, to announce his resignation.

Aged 45, this man, himself a victim of rape between the ages of 12 and 16 at the hands of his cousin's husband, explains this decision by the "slander, personal attacks" The news comes the day after the withdrawal of the vice-president of the commission, Caroline Rey-Salmon, targeted by the complaint of a young woman.
